#19538 posted by Spirit on 2010/11/06 20:58:41
Ah, are those on subsequent lines? And all of the same class?
JEdit is my favourite editor and it can easily do this. It is free, open-source and cross-platform. http://www.jedit.org/
Select the classname. Ctrl-F for the Search and Replace dialog. Copy the line to the "Replace with" form. Use Ctrl-Enter to add a linebreak. Add your new field. "Replace all".
http://s1.image.gd/o/25/258bfa3b7540f0b2484ef75076130ffa21851ee8.png
Make sure it will search in "Current Buffer". You might want to turn regular expressions off, should not be an issue here though.

 Worldcraft Can Do It
#19541 posted by RickyT33 on 2010/11/06 21:37:41
map > entity report > theen you modify the filter, you can search by key/value, class, and select point ents, brush ents or both > then click "Mark", then you close the dialogue and go to the selection tool, you will find all of the marked objects are selected :D
